In the first quarter, Tyreek Hill of the Miami Dolphins scored a touchdown using his speed to give the team a 7-3 lead. Hill caught a pass and ran 24 yards after the catch for a 38-yard touchdown, which marks his ninth receiving touchdown of the season, the most in the league. Meanwhile, Las Vegas Raiders scored a field goal following Tua Tagovailoa’s fumble while attempting to scramble for a first down in Miami territory. However, interim head coach Antonio Pierce successfully challenged the play, and the Raiders took the lead with a 3-0 score after Daniel Carlson connected on a 34-yard field goal with 6:41 left in the first quarter.
